Job Description
In coordination with the Regional Program Manager, the Business Developer is responsible for developing assessment and work opportunities for clients or students with disabilities in accordance with their career goals and interests; and/or support clients in the attainment of their established goals. Will source and secure appropriate jobs for Morningside clients by contacting businesses in their assigned geographic area.
Responsibilities:
- Establish and maintain relationships with customers, community, and other stakeholders.
- Connect with and contact known and new potential employers, as needed, to locate jobs in occupations / area of client’s interests.
- Facilitate interview, and placement process for client success.
- Assist employers to combine, recombine, or carve tasks appropriate for referred client.
- Facilitate introductions between employers, clients, and Career Consultants.
- Assist clients with hiring paperwork process and preliminary onboarding process.
- Assist client with uniform support if needed.
- Attend DVR meetings as needed.
- Provide Job Development activities for Morningside clients with unique or highly customized employment requirements.
- Support Lead Business Developer in facilitating organizational marketing, business relationship development, and outreach for new and developed service lines.
- Attend various community (clubs, chamber, EDC etc.) meetings as needed to further advance organizations brand and awareness in communities, businesses, and organizations to include colleges, and universities.
- Complete paperwork and case notes in accordance with timely company standards, quality, and accuracy. Complete all case notes daily.
- Prepare bi-weekly outcome report on all efforts and deliver report in a weekly meeting to Regional Program Manager.
- Determine the methods (such as cold calling, networking, etc.) and frequency of outreach to current, prospective employers, clubs, and organizations.
